BGSU vs. Cleveland Institute of Music
Both Bowling Green State University-Main Campus and Cleveland Institute of Music are 4 years schools located in Ohio. The following statements compare Bowling Green State University-Main Campus and Cleveland Institute of Music with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Cleveland Institute of Music's tuition ($52,880) is more expensive than BGSU ($21,900).
- Cleveland Institute of Music's acceptance rate (47.31%) is lower than BGSU (80.96%).
- BGSU has higher yield (20.56%) than Cleveland Institute of Music (14.85%).
- Both schools have same SAT scores of 1,110.
- Cleveland Institute of Music's students to faculty ratio (6 to 1) is lower than BGSU (17 to 1).
- BGSU (17,594 students) is larger than Cleveland Institute of Music (293 students) with more enrolled students.
- Cleveland Institute of Music ($26,115) has higher amount of financial aid than BGSU ($10,060).
- Cleveland Institute of Music's graduation rate (72%) is higher than BGSU (64%).
